If you’ve ever been to The Crocodile in Seattle, you know it’s more than just a music venue, it's where stories are made and legends begin. This place has a real knack for showcasing the local scene, often featuring everything from gritty punk bands to soulful singer-songwriters, all amplified by a killer sound system that makes every note hit just right. Back in 2005, they kicked off local artist nights, giving regional talent a stage to shine, and after some major upgrades in 2013, the vibe only got better with sharper lighting and crisper sound. You hear the crew talk about their favorite shows like they’re recounting legendary battles, which honestly makes you wanna see who’s next. It’s also pretty cool how they run workshops and lessons, helping fresh faces find their feet.
